According to one source:

Quote "P261" / Lotus 22
The classic film Grand Prix of director John Frankenheimer included scenes shot during actual races of 1966.

The story also required extra filming at the GP circuits including shots of the actors behind the wheel. Star James Garner drove a "Jordan-BRM" based on live footage of the BRM P261 at the Monaco Grand Prix. The actual car he drove was a Lotus 22 Formula Junior with added bodywork to give the look of the real BRM.
